Follow Key State Requirements

South Carolina requires notary publics to use a legible seal that includes specific elements, such as your name and the words “Notary Public” and “State of South Carolina.” Before you finalize your purchase, be sure to confirm the latest guidelines so your seal remains compliant. This ensures every signature you notarize stands on solid legal ground.

Choose The Right Notary Tool

Selecting the right type of seal depends on your routine, comfort level, and personal preference. Here’s a quick comparison:

Attribute Notary Stamp Embosser
Impression Ink-based, quick and clear Raised seal that’s easy to verify
Usage Ideal for multiple documents in minutes Offers a more traditional, official feel
Portability Lightweight, easy to carry Slightly bulkier than a stamp
  • If you frequently notarize large stacks of documents, a self-inking stamp keeps things streamlined.
  • If you prefer the classic raised look, an embosser emphasizes the official nature of each notarization.

Frequently Asked Questions

Do I Need A Notary Seal If I Only Notarize Occasionally?

Absolutely. Whether you notarize daily or once a month, a compliant seal is a core requirement in South Carolina.

How Soon Should I Replace My Stamp Or Embosser?

Replace it when the impression becomes faint or illegible. Staying clear and crisp ensures documents are accepted without issue.

Can I Use A Notary Seal From Another State In South Carolina?

No. Every state has its own rules. In South Carolina, you must use a seal designed to meet local regulations.

Are Electronic Seals Valid?

Electronic notary practices can vary. Check the latest South Carolina laws and guidelines before transitioning to any eNotary tools.
